Income tax Withholding and also Transaction

One of the many disparities involving W-2 staff along with 1099 technicians is when duty are paid. W-2 employees have their income taxes on auto-pilot taken out through their particular employer. For example federal government taxes, condition income tax (if applicable), Societal Safety, plus Medicare health insurance taxes. The employer accounts for sending these types of withheld taxes towards IRS.

As opposed, 1099 building contractors are considered self-employed. They are responsible for computing and shelling out their particular taxes. Due to the fact simply no taxation tend to be withheld from other money, installers ought to create every three months estimated taxes expenses to protect yourself from penalties. The following duty suggests building contractors must be far more proactive relating to duty obligations.

Public Stability along with Medicare insurance Taxes

Regarding W-2 employees, Cultural Safety measures in addition to Medicare income taxes (also generally known as FICA taxes) are usually divide among the staff member as well as employer. The worker contributes 6.2% intended for Social Basic safety and also 1.45% to get Medicare health insurance, even though the business suits those quantities, surrounding the same percentage.

Even so, 1099 companies have the effect of the complete FICA tax amount. This implies trades-people should pay each the staff member as well as supervisor amounts, totaling 15.3%. This specific better taxes pressure can be a important account intended for contractors when identifying the fees in addition to over-all income.
